What companies run services between Matamoros, Tamaulipas, Mexico and Nuevo León, Mexico?

Noreste operates a bus from Matamoros to Monterrey hourly. Tickets cost $550–800 and the journey takes 4h 15m. Omnibus de Mexico also services this route every 4 hours. Alternatively, Aeroméxico and Viva Aerobus fly from General Servando Canales International Airport (MAM) to Monterrey International Airport (MTY) once daily.
